America 250 civics competition launched for high schoolers
COLUMBUS – Ohio Governor Mike DeWine is encouraging high school students to take part in the new Presidential 1776 Award Challenge. It’s a national civics competition launched as part of America’s upcoming 250th anniversary celebration. Participants in grades 9–12 will advance through an online exam, regional semifinals, and a national finals event in Washington, D.C.
